D. A. Koss is a scholar working on Mechanical Engineering, Materials Chemistry and Mechanics of Materials. According to data from OpenAlex, D. A. Koss has authored 127 papers receiving a total of 3.7k indexed citations (citations by other indexed papers that have themselves been cited), including 101 papers in Mechanical Engineering, 73 papers in Materials Chemistry and 63 papers in Mechanics of Materials. Recurrent topics in D. A. Koss's work include Metal Forming Simulation Techniques (40 papers), Metallurgy and Material Forming (33 papers) and Microstructure and mechanical properties (20 papers). D. A. Koss is often cited by papers focused on Metal Forming Simulation Techniques (40 papers), Metallurgy and Material Forming (33 papers) and Microstructure and mechanical properties (20 papers). D. A. Koss collaborates with scholars based in United States, Israel and United Kingdom. D. A. Koss's co-authors include Arthur T. Motta, Kwai S. Chan, Misha Shepshelovich, Avi Seifert, I. Wygnanski, R.J. Bourcier, Rodney R. Boyer, D. Eylon, D.M. Goto and Dongho Chae and has published in prestigious journals such as Journal of Applied Physics, Acta Materialia and Journal of the American Ceramic Society.
